Handover — Top Floor Quiet Room

Priya, the quiet room on level 9 at Calder House is now bookable again after the ventilation fix. Please keep the blinds down until the glare film arrives, and log any booking clashes with facilities. The door lock was rekeyed on Tuesday, so use the new code below.

badge for fajog-fahap: bdg-G-50

## Runbook: Veltrix firmware channel promotion

Scope: promoting a build from beta to stable on the Veltrix update channel. Verify the signing manifest, confirm staged rollout percentage, and check the rollback pin before flipping. Abort if crash rate exceeds threshold during canary. All promotions go through the channel daemon; do not edit device cohorts by hand. The daemon currently runs with the following configuration.

service settings:
ralael:
  pin: 7453
  tenant: zorath
  seal: seal_087806e4
  metrics_host: metrics.ralael.paliqworks.example
  standby_team: fraath
  escalation: praok-istiel
  nonce: 10e083

Handover — log sampling on `chattermill`

Hey — quick notes before I'm out. The chattermill service was flooding the Ravenseat pipeline, so I enabled adaptive sampling: 100% on errors, 5% on info, dynamic on debug. Sampling rules live in the streaming config, reloaded hourly. For your review: nothing sensitive is dropped before redaction, and the audit sink stays unsampled. To inspect the sealed audit sink yourself, unlock it with the recovery passphrase noted just below.

strongbox words: olimir-tamael

The Brambleton cleanup bot deletes branches untouched for 90 days, but only after posting a warning and waiting 7 days. It skips anything matching the protected-branch list in its config. If it deletes something it shouldn't have, restore from the reflog mirror and file an exemption. Every deletion batch is logged under the run token below.

pipeline stamp: htk4_66df

# Cron drift investigation — Pendula client setup.
# We're polling the Tickmarsh scheduler directly to compare its wall clock
# against job fire times, since a few nightly jobs slid ~40s last week.
# Release manager note: keep this client pinned to v2 until the drift RCA
# lands. The client authenticates with the key that follows.

API key for kahop-fawip: qvz23-AHYlCVCi2JKvw2xa3Qz34iE